HMS KELLETT, ROYAL NAVY

Coat of arms (crest) of the HMS Kellett, Royal Navy
Official blazon
English White; hte cross of St George in the first canton a fleur-de-lys gold.

Motto: Auxilium ab alto

Origin/meaning

From the Family Arms of Vice Admrial Kellett (1806-1875). The badge was approved in 1921.


Literature: Image from Pinterest. Information from Admiralty Badges Encyclopaedia by T.P. Stopford.
